Lacoste
Lacoste was founded in the 1930's by tennis champ, René Lacoste, who won three French Opens, two Wimbledon plums and two US Open titles. René was nicknamed "the Alligator" by the media, whom said that he “never let go of his prey” and from which the 'little green alligator' brand was borne.
Through trend and sporting tradition, Lacoste grew to become a popular sportswear brand for its comfortable, breathable tennis shirts, designed by René himself to replace the previously starched long-sleeved tennis shirts worn by players in those years.
In the 1950s, it was the hottest brand for preppies. In the 1990s, the shirts went mass market but now after many years of hard work the brand has reclaimed its status as a lifestyle brand of clothing and footwear for the fashion set, combining bold-colors with stylish cuts, in a variety of fabrics.
